But I ADORE SENSITIF from France. It's always loaded with very sic, hot male models and news and fabulous party pictures from France.
In this months issue they highlighta video called KISSES FOR CHRISTMAS - and show clips from a KISS IN help in France.
According to their Facebook page, Kiss-in Against Homophobia, "Why is it the only time you can see gays kissing in the street anywhere but in the gay Marais area, and at Gay Pride... why is it that straight people are able to bisoutes in public without bothering anyone? For those who think that this is not normal, go together for suicide attacks in kisses! "
This group is for everyone and all those who support the process of kiss-in against homophobia *, or people who simply find that it is a way cool / effective advocate ... and at the same time, a opportunity to meet and share the love in the style free hugs :-) Then it says, gay, straight, kiss you where you want!"

True - in many cities, gays are afraid to hold hands and/or kiss. And granted, in some cites, you would be attacked for such acts.
But in many cities, simply kissing your lover or holding hands might raise an ebrow, but certainly no one will stone you.
So I think the message is, we need to be more out-of-the-closet. And not just on Gay Pride day - and in gay areas. I know a couple who only kiss or hold hands when they are traveling in Key West or PTown!!
Show people we are normal, caring, loving human beings. We are not freaks. The other day, I kissed my partner in public, in Chicago. A straight couple actually commented how wonderful it was that we were so happy. And Congratulated us!
If you live in a closet and are scared....2010 is a new year. A new year to take a step out and be counted and be proud!
